FUTURE ALL WHITES
We would like to acknowledge Roslyn Youth players Corey Reid and Hwi Seong Chang who have been identified and selected for NZFs new Regional Training Centre Programme starting in August.
The two year programme is for players who are identified as showing potential to become future All Whites. The Regional Centres will be run by National team coaching staff and will be the primary environment from which the U17s National camps and squads will be selected.
Both players are hard working lads who take thier football seriously. The club wishes you all the best and good luck!

The objectives of the Trust are:
- development of players;
- development of coaches, administrators and managers;
- scholarships for players;
- assist in funding improvements to club facilities;
- assist in the funding of playing gear and equipment;
- to provide funding to players whose families are unable to financially commit.
